Bonuses and Promotional Terms
Promotions can add value, but the headline figure is only one part of the offer. A sensible assessment starts with the qualifying deposit, maximum bonus amount, wagering multiplier, eligible games, maximum bet, expiry period, and withdrawal restrictions. Some offers also require players to complete identity checks before winnings can be released.
- Read the full bonus terms before making a qualifying deposit.
- Check whether all games contribute equally toward wagering.
- Confirm minimum deposit and withdrawal requirements.
- Look for expiry dates and restricted payment methods.
- Never treat bonus funds as cash until all conditions are satisfied.
Promotions should support a planned budget rather than encourage larger deposits. A welcome package may suit a new player, while reload deals, free spins, or loyalty rewards could be more relevant to returning customers. The strongest offer is not always the largest; it is the one whose conditions are realistic and clearly explained.
Banking, Security, and Customer Support
Payment performance is central to trust. Before playing, users should review the available deposit and withdrawal methods, processing estimates, transaction limits, and possible fees. Card payments, bank transfers, and digital wallets can each have different timelines, so a clear cashier page is an important quality signal.
Security should be considered alongside convenience. Look for secure connection indicators, privacy information, identity-verification guidance, and licensing details relevant to the player’s jurisdiction. Reliable operators generally explain how personal data is handled and why verification may be requested.
Customer support should be reachable through at least one practical channel, such as live chat, email, or a detailed help centre. Useful support is not merely available; it provides direct answers about withdrawals, bonus rules, account access, and responsible-gambling requests.

Online casino entertainment should remain within a personal spending limit. Players can reduce risk by setting deposit controls, deciding session limits in advance, and avoiding attempts to recover losses through larger wagers. If gambling stops feeling recreational, taking a break and contacting an appropriate support service is the right next step.
